It takes 27 days, 7 hours, and 43 minutes for our Moon to complete one full orbit around Earth. This is called the sidereal month, and is measured by our Moon's position relative to distant “fixed” stars. However, it takes our Moon about 29.5 days to complete one cycle of phases (from new Moon to new Moon). This is called …

The Moon’s Revolution and Rotation. The Moon’s sidereal period—that is, the period of its revolution about Earth measured with respect to the stars—is a little over 27 days: the sidereal month is 27.3217 days to be exact. The time interval in which the phases repeat—say, from full to full—is the solar month, 29.5306 days.The difference results …The lunar phases are caused by the changing angles of the sun, the moon and Earth, as the moon revolves around Earth. Saturn. Saturn is the sixth planet from the Sun, and the second largest, after Jupiter. It is one of the five planets visible from Earth using only the naked-eye (the others are Mercury, Venus, Mars and Jupiter). Though remote from the Earth, Saturn’s unique ring system makes it possibly the most instantly recognized planet in our …

During some stages of a lunar eclipse, the Moon can … Two to three times a year, the New Moon phase coincides with the Moon reaching the lunar nodes of its orbit. The lunar nodes are the points where the Moon's orbit crosses the ecliptic, which is the Sun's path, seen from Earth. Then, the New Moon comes between the Earth and the Sun and becomes visible as a silhouette in front of the Sun.

We always see the same side of the moon, because as the moon revolves around the Earth, the moon rotates so that the same side is always facing the Earth. But the moon still looks a little different every night. Sometimes the entire face glows brightly. Sometimes we can only see a thin crescent.
